Audi Crashes into the Window of a Clinic in Gerlingen Germany.

An Audi crashed into the window of a clinic in Gerlingen on Thursday morning. One person is slightly injured by broken glass.

The accident occurred in Feuerbacher Street in Gerlingen (Ludwigsburg district) on Thursday morning in which an Audi drove into the window of a clinic. According to initial information, one person was slightly injured in the accident.

The police reported the driver of the Audi drove along Feuerbacher Street around 9:55 a.m. and then crashed into the window for reasons that are still unclear. The police and the Gerlingen fire department rushed to the scene of the accident. One person is said to have been slightly injured by flying glass fragments.

The accident investigation has not yet been completed and the vehicle still needs to be removed out. Further information about those involved or the property damage caused is not yet available..
